Apparently even CBS wasn't confident in the name when NCIS got spun off from 
JAG, as when the show premiered, it was titled "Navy NCIS"; the "Navy" got 
dropped because...well, it's redundant and stupid.

The show is​ based inside the Dept. of Defense (and inside the Navy).  But that 
shouldn't prohibit shows set outside the US, in the same manner that the Navy 
has bases located in foreign countries all around the world.  Anywhere there is 
a concentration of Navy or Marine Corps personnel, there will also be field 
offices of most of the support organizations that serve those branches of the 
military, definitely including the NCIS.
